#6 Post by samscott » Mon Dec 01, 2025 4:21 am

If you already located the chip, the next step is making sure you’re pulling the correct dump and flashing the right file back to it. The 600X typically uses a 2-Mbit 5V parallel EEPROM (e.g., 28F002 or similar), and not all CH341A adapters support those voltages or pinouts without the proper 32-pin/40-pin adapter.
